Review summary

This was my first cruise.  I found the time to be very relaxing overall. The food was very good and plenty of it. Lots to do.  Only complaints was we found out we were on a spring break cruise. They pretty much took over the pool areas for the first few days.  And all the bars were crowded and took long times to get waited on. We also lost the chance to stop for shore excursions in Haiti due to weather and that the ship had to return a sick passenger to Miami overnight as he had a stroke.  Aside from all that it was enjoyable.  Might do one again in future
